• Bit Alterability or Overwrite: PCM technology supports the ability to change
• Serial Peripheral Interface (SPI): SPI allows for in-system programming
each memory bit independently from 0 to 1 or 1 to 0 without an intervening block
erase operation. Bit Alterability enables software to write to the non-volatile
memory in a similar manner as writing to RAM or EEpROM without the overhead of
erasing blocks prior to write. Bit Alterable writes use similar command sequences
as word programming and Buffer Programming.
through a minimal pin count interface. This interface is provided in addition to a
traditional parallel system interface. This feature has been added to facilitate the
on-board, in-system programming of code into the Numonyx® Omneo™ P8P PCM
device, after it has been soldered to a circuit board. Pre-programming of code prior
to high temperature board attach is not recommended with the P8P device.
Although the device reliability across the operating temperature range is typically
superior to that of floating gate flash, the P8P device may be subject to thermally-
activated disturbs at higher temperatures. However, no permanent device damage
occurs during either leaded and lead-free board attach.
